House of Reps clerk turbaned Ciroma of Ebiraland

Kogi State Governor Idris Wada at the weekend urged the newly turbaned Ciroma of Ebiraland, and clerk of the House of Representatives,  Alhaji Mohammed Ataba Sanni- Omolori,  to strive for the unity of the state.
The  governor, who spoke at the turbaning ceremony of Alhaji Sanni Omolori, by the Ohinoyi of Ebiraland, Alhaji Ado Ibrahim in Okene, described the new Ciroma of Ebira land, as a selfless individual whose love for the nation, Kogi State and Ebiraland knows no bound.
Speaking through his deputy, Yomi Awoniyi, Wada commended the contributions of Alhaji Sani-Omolori to the unity of the nation and Ebiraland, urging him to sustain the tempo.
Earlier, the Ohinoyi of Ebiraland, Alhaji Ado Ibrahim, said the title of Ciroma has conferred more responsibility on Alhaji Sanni, adding that the choice was borne out of his selfless and philanthropic contributions to the area.
Responding, Alh Sanni-Omolori, said the title will spur him to work towards the unity, peace and growth of Ebiraland.
